Home
last modified time | relevance | path

Searched refs:engines_mutex (Results 1 – 4 of 4) sorted by relevance

/linux/drivers/gpu/drm/i915/gem/
H A Di915_gem_context.h186 lockdep_is_held(&ctx->engines_mutex)); in i915_gem_context_engines()
191 __acquires(&ctx->engines_mutex) in i915_gem_context_lock_engines()
193 mutex_lock(&ctx->engines_mutex); in i915_gem_context_lock_engines()
199 __releases(&ctx->engines_mutex) in i915_gem_context_unlock_engines()
201 mutex_unlock(&ctx->engines_mutex); in i915_gem_context_unlock_engines()
H A Di915_gem_context_types.h257 /** @engines_mutex: guards writes to engines */
258 struct mutex engines_mutex; member
H A Di915_gem_context.c1307 mutex_destroy(&ctx->engines_mutex); in i915_gem_context_release_work()
1521 mutex_lock(&ctx->engines_mutex); in context_close()
1525 mutex_unlock(&ctx->engines_mutex); in context_close()
1648 mutex_init(&ctx->engines_mutex); in i915_gem_create_context()
/linux/drivers/gpu/drm/i915/gem/selftests/
H A Dmock_context.c48 mutex_init(&ctx->engines_mutex); in mock_context()